Burnley have two games left to save their Premier League status, and they have to win them both to stand any chance of staying up.

Lose to Tottenham Hotspur at the weekend and they will be relegated, making their final day fixture at home to Nottingham Forest incidental.

Regardless of whether they’re playing their football in the 2024/25 season in the Premier League or the Championship, the club have already secured a multi-year partnership with kit supplier, Castore.

Burnley to wear Castore from 2024/25

The manufacturers hit the headlines recently over the shirts that Aston Villa wore, with players complaining about the technical aspects of the shirts and the ‘wet look’ that was produced.

Villa subsequently decided to move away from Castore, following Newcastle’s decision to do likewise.

Nevertheless, Burnley chairman, Alan Pace, was delighted with the arrangement.

“I’m thrilled to team up with Castore as our new Official Technical Partner in a multi-year deal,” he was quoted as saying by the official Burnley website.

“As organisations we have similar values, the desire to push boundaries, a passion for innovation and a mission to make athletes better. Castore’s philosophy of ‘Better Never Stops’ is perfectly aligned with our vision as a forever forward-thinking football club.”

Castore for their part were equally happy with the deal.

“The partnership to become Burnley’s Official Technical Partner marks our commitment to football, and in particular the North West,” Castore’s Chief Sports Marketing Officer, Sam Lucas added.
